Location address
You can find Keon's at 105 Washington Street, Haverhill, 01832, United States Of America. The public transportation and parking near 105 Washington Street, Haverhill, 01832, United States Of America are also listed on it.
Map
More restaurants near Keon's
4.8
Menu
Table booking
4.8
Menu
Table booking
City: Haverhill, 350 Washington St, Haverhill, MA, 01832, United States
"Great food, establishment, and staff!"
4.8
Menu
Table booking
4.8
Menu
Table booking
City: Windham (near Haverhill), 128 N Lowell Rd, Windham, NH 03087, 03087-1214, United States
"Once again the kitchen in the windham junction has popped out when the park with its daily specialties. some of the best seafood knowers they ever had..."
4.8
Menu
Table booking
4.8
Menu
Table booking
City: Middleton (near Haverhill), 145 S Main St, Middleton I-01949-2446, United States
"Excellent lobster roll! Food: 5 Service: 4 Atmosphere: 4"
4.8
Menu
Table booking
4.8
Menu
Table booking
City: Methuen (near Haverhill), 300 Merrimack St, Methuen, MA, 01844, 01842, United States
"It is a bomb on the palate, I loved it!"
4.6
Menu
4.6
Menu
City: Haverhill, 25 Essex St, Haverhill, MA, 01832, United States
"At Essex Street Grill you will be greeted with homemade bean bath once you sit, a local favorite! The service is fast and attentive with family member..."
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Haverhill, 92 Merrimack St, Haverhill, MA, 01830, United States
"Awesome food, friendly staff and huge portions for the price !"
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Haverhill, 142 Essex StMA 1832, 01832, Haverhill, United States
"Fantastic food and the staff is very attentive! Highly recommend"
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Haverhill, 45 Wingate Street, Haverhill, United States
"Very nice and helpful staff and owner!! Yummy foods!"
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Haverhill, 63 Locke St, Haverhill, MA, 01830, 01835, United States
Delivery, Reservations, Wifi, Takeout